Heat Pump Services in Grand Rapids

Heat pumps are a great way to heat and cool your home! They are eco-friendly, economical, and need little maintenance. You get heating and cooling in one convenient, inconspicuous unit. They work by channeling heat from outside into your home to warm it and doing the reverse – sending warm air from indoors to the outside – to cool your home.
